The fourth industrial revolution malaysia. The fourth industrial revolution 4ir is expected to change how we live work and communicate. Like the first industrial revolution s steam powered factories the second industrial revolution s application of science to mass production and manufacturing and the third industrial revolution s start into digitization the fourth industrial revolution s technologies such as artificial intelligence genome editing augmented reality robotics and 3 d printing are rapidly changing the way humans create exchange and distribute value. In essence the fourth industrial revolution is the trend towards automation and data exchange in manufacturing technologies and processes which include cyber physical systems cps the internet of things iot industrial internet of things iiot cloud computing cognitive computing and artificial intelligence.

On oct 31 2018 miti has launched the national policy on industry 4 0 aimed at boosting digital transformation in the malaysian manufacturing sector and its related services by facilitating companies to embrace the related technologies in a systematic and comprehensive manner.
